BC810K01 3BSE031154R1 Product Description

The ABB BC810K01 (3BSE031154R1) is a high-performance Interconnection Unit engineered for the AC800M Distributed Control System platform, serving as a critical data bridge between field-level devices and upper-layer automation networks. In modern smart factory environments, seamless data flow across Profibus DP, ModuleBus, and FOUNDATION Fieldbus segments is no longer optional — it is the backbone of real-time process visibility, predictive maintenance, and operational efficiency. The BC810K01 fulfills this role by enabling deterministic, low-latency communication between AC800M controllers and the broader industrial network infrastructure, ensuring that every signal from the plant floor reaches the SCADA layer without distortion or delay.

Deployed across energy, petrochemical, pulp and paper, and water treatment industries, the BC810K01 integrates directly into ABB's System 800xA architecture, where it coordinates data exchange between PM861, PM864, and PM866 processor modules and remote I/O clusters. Its role in the data chain begins at the field device level — where sensors, transmitters, and actuators generate raw process signals — and extends upward through protocol conversion layers to HMI workstations, historian servers, and cloud-connected edge gateways. This end-to-end connectivity is what transforms isolated automation islands into a unified, transparent smart factory data fabric.

In a fully connected automation site, the BC810K01 sits at the intersection of multiple data streams. At the field level, Profibus DP-compatible devices — including ABB TZID-C positioners, Endress+Hauser Promag flow transmitters, and Siemens ET 200M remote I/O stations — transmit cyclic process data to the BC810K01's Profibus interface at scan rates as fast as 12 Mbps. The module then translates this data across the ModuleBus backplane to the AC800M processor module, where control logic executes in real time.

Upstream, the AC800M controller communicates with ABB's System 800xA server via Industrial Ethernet, feeding live process values into the 800xA Operations workplace and connected historian databases. Operators monitoring the plant from ABB Panel 800 HMI terminals or remote SCADA clients receive sub-second data updates, enabling rapid response to process deviations. When integrated with ABB Ability™ Edge gateways, the BC810K01-linked data chain extends further into cloud analytics platforms, where AI-driven diagnostics can identify wear patterns in connected drives and motors before failures occur.

The BC810K01 also supports integration with ABB S800 I/O modules — including AI810, AO810, DI810, and DO810 — mounted on remote I/O clusters connected via Profibus DP. This architecture allows a single AC800M controller to supervise hundreds of distributed I/O points across large process plants, with the BC810K01 ensuring data integrity and deterministic timing across the entire network segment. For sites running ABB Freelance controllers alongside AC800M systems, the BC810K01 provides a compatible gateway layer that unifies both platforms under a single SCADA view.

In variable speed drive applications, the BC810K01 enables direct Profibus DP communication with ABB ACS880 and ACS580 drives, delivering real-time speed, torque, and fault data to the control system without analog signal conversion losses. This digital data path eliminates noise-induced measurement errors common in 4–20 mA loops and provides richer diagnostic information for predictive maintenance workflows. Combined with ABB's Asset Vision Basic software, maintenance teams can schedule drive servicing based on actual operating hours and load profiles rather than fixed calendar intervals.

Many industrial facilities operate with a patchwork of legacy field devices, mid-generation PLCs, and modern DCS platforms that speak different protocols — creating data silos that prevent plant-wide visibility. The BC810K01 directly addresses this challenge by acting as a protocol bridge between Profibus DP field networks and the AC800M's ModuleBus architecture, eliminating the need for external protocol converters or custom middleware that introduce latency and single points of failure.

Remote monitoring gaps are another common pain point in large process plants. Without reliable communication infrastructure, operators cannot detect developing faults in remote pump stations, heat exchangers, or compressor skids until physical inspection reveals the problem. The BC810K01 enables continuous, real-time data streaming from these remote assets to the central SCADA system, supporting alarm management workflows that alert operators to abnormal conditions within seconds of detection. This capability is particularly valuable in hazardous areas where manual inspection frequency must be minimized.

Production line transparency — knowing exactly what is happening at every stage of the process in real time — is a core requirement for lean manufacturing and OEE improvement programs. The BC810K01 supports this by ensuring that all Profibus DP-connected instruments and actuators report their status continuously to the AC800M controller, which aggregates this data for display on 800xA Operations faceplates and third-party MES systems via OPC DA/UA interfaces. Alarm tracking, event logging, and batch reporting all depend on the reliable, timestamped data delivery that the BC810K01 provides.

System expansion is simplified by the BC810K01's modular design. As production capacity grows and new Profibus DP devices are added to the network, the existing BC810K01 infrastructure accommodates additional nodes without requiring controller replacement or network redesign. This scalability protects capital investment and reduces the engineering cost of future plant expansions.

Q1: What communication protocols does the ABB BC810K01 3BSE031154R1 support? The BC810K01 supports Profibus DP as its primary field network protocol and ABB ModuleBus for backplane communication within the AC800M system. It enables cyclic and acyclic data exchange between Profibus DP field devices and AC800M processor modules (PM861, PM864, PM866), making it compatible with a wide range of ABB and third-party Profibus DP instruments, drives, and remote I/O systems.

Q2: Is the BC810K01 compatible with ABB System 800xA and SCADA integration? Yes. The BC810K01 is designed as a native component of the AC800M platform, which is the controller backbone of ABB System 800xA. Data collected via the BC810K01's Profibus DP interface is processed by the AC800M controller and made available to 800xA Operations workplaces, historian servers, and OPC-connected SCADA or MES systems in real time, supporting full plant-wide data visibility.

Q3: How does the BC810K01 support remote diagnostics and network stability? The BC810K01 provides continuous network health monitoring through the AC800M's diagnostic framework. Profibus DP segment status, device communication errors, and data integrity faults are reported to the 800xA Asset Monitoring application, enabling maintenance teams to identify and resolve network issues remotely without physical site visits. Its deterministic communication architecture ensures stable data transmission even under high network load conditions.
